9/28/2025 - Whiteface Mountain

I had heard that leaves were 60% changed so I decided it would be a good destination for a motorcycle ride.  I didn't expect it to be a 4.5 hour ride each direction just to get to the entrance of the road to climb the mountain.  Gorgeous view as you will see, but the leaves weren't even close to 60% changed.  There are several pull-off places along the road for you to pull off to safely take pictures.  I did not make it all the way to the top because the elevator was out and climbing there was going to take too long since I still had to ride home.  Would have been different if I drove a car since they have heat.  The ride home was quite chilly as the temperature dropped below 50F well before I made it home.

Site Notes: Most of the place is accessible, and that includes the cafe.  The cafe is a little pricey but at least it was good food.

9/27/2025 - Rainbow Falls, Tug Hill State Forest

We were up in Lewis County to check out some fresh cider.  After, we were looking for something quick to do after and this wasn't all that far away so we decided to check it out.  Google Maps wasn't a whole lot of help getting there as it kept telling us to turn where there wasn't even a walking trail!  Using my link, it should put you in the lot where we parked.  From there, it isn't that far of a walk.  As you will see, there wasn't much water flowing so it wasn't the best sight to see.  I also wish there was a way to get to the base of the gorge to see it from there, perhaps some day I'll explore some more.

Parking Location: https://w3w.co/chess.departments.derailed
Site Notes: This is a hiking area though the trail is not a really difficult one.
